Vinyl window repair services involve fixing issues that affect the functionality, appearance, and energy efficiency of vinyl-framed windows. These services typically address problems such as cracked or broken frames, damaged or foggy glass, and issues with window operation like sticking or difficulty opening and closing. Skilled contractors can restore the integrity of the window, ensuring it performs properly and looks attractive. Repairing vinyl windows can be a practical alternative to full replacement, helping homeowners maintain their property’s value and comfort without the expense of installing entirely new windows.

Many common problems that lead homeowners to seek vinyl window repair include warping or cracking of the vinyl frame due to exposure to the elements, broken or malfunctioning hardware, and seal failures that cause drafts or condensation between panes. Over time, UV exposure and temperature fluctuations can weaken vinyl frames, leading to deterioration. Repair services can also resolve issues like loose or broken sashes, damaged weatherstripping, or broken locks, which can compromise security and energy efficiency.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and extend the lifespan of existing windows.

The overview below groups typical Vinyl Window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Many routine vinyl window repairs, such as fixing broken seals or replacing a single sash, typically range from $150-$400. Most projects in this category are straightforward and fall within this middle band. Fewer repairs cost less than $150 or more than $400.

Moderate Repairs - Larger repairs involving multiple windows or more complex issues like frame warping usually cost between $400-$1,200. These projects are common for homeowners with several windows needing attention. Larger, more involved repairs can occasionally reach $1,500 or more.

Full Window Replacement - Replacing an entire vinyl window generally costs between $500-$1,500 per unit, depending on size and features. Many replacement jobs fall into this range, but high-end or custom windows can push costs higher.

Full Property Overhaul - When a property requires multiple window replacements or extensive repairs, costs can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. Such large-scale projects are less common but are handled by local contractors for comprehensive upgrades.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of vinyl window issues can local contractors repair? Local contractors can handle a range of problems including cracked or broken panes, damaged frames, and issues with window operation such as sticking or difficulty opening.

Can vinyl window repair services improve energy efficiency? Yes, repair services can address gaps, leaks, and damaged seals that may affect the energy performance of vinyl windows.

Are repairs to vinyl windows permanent? Repairs can extend the life of vinyl windows, but the durability depends on the extent of damage and the quality of the repair performed by local service providers.

What are common signs that a vinyl window needs repair? Signs include drafts around the window, difficulty opening or closing, visible cracks or warping, and condensation between panes.

How do local contractors typically handle vinyl window repairs? They assess the damage, recommend appropriate fixes such as replacing broken panes or repairing frames, and perform the necessary work to restore window function and appearance.
